#943663 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#943663 is composed of 58% red, 21.2%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 63.5% magenta, 33.1%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 331.3 degrees, a saturation of 46.5% and a lightness of 39.6%. #943663 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6cc6 with #290000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

#943663 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#943663 has RGB values of R:148, G:54,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.64, Y:0.33,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9713251.
